Martin hi,

I tend to go for responsivness as the guiding principle. RAM and CPU  give moderate improvements. I also over volt a little. On my system the last 5 % or so of clock speed is -ve for sound so I back off from ffull potential. 2 cores seems best I have a quad core but run 2 by setting boot options.

There was a build paper for another player with great configs but to low volt underclock did not work for me.

Cut the background load  and run fast !

Nick

Nick, do you use underclocked and undervolted system? It brings great improvements imho...

I also disagree.
What I think it really matters is to disable the energy saving features from bios, including EIST and C1.
Then i undervolt 0,1V just for keeping the cpu coooler.
